, several community-driven projects offer enhanced gameplay and high-quality features. The most prominent is the Total Overdose Plugins Update (v.1.3.6) , which functions as a modern mod menu. Overview of Total Overdose Mod Menus

These tools are designed to modernize the 2005 classic by adding features typically found in modern "trainer" or "mod menu" software. Total Overdose Plugins Update (v.1.3.6):

This is currently the most comprehensive "mod menu" style tool. It includes various plugins that allow for real-time gameplay adjustments and has been updated as recently as 2023. TOD Tools (Reverse Engineered Engine):

A high-quality technical project on GitHub that provides a reverse-engineered engine and a dedicated debug menu for the game's Kapow Engine. Total Overdose Cheats Table: For users who prefer a more data-focused menu, a robust Cheat Table is available through Guided Hacking

that offers features like car selection and weapon operations. Key Features High-quality mod menus for this title generally include: Combat Enhancements:

Bullet time (RMB), dash (E), and increased slow-motion effects. Utility Mods:

Free-cam (Space), parachuting (MMB), and spawning various character models or vehicles. Stability Fixes: Some menus include a retail version fix

specifically to prevent the game from crashing on startup, which is a common issue with modern hardware. Visual Upgrades:

While not a "menu" per se, these are often bundled with high-quality graphics mods that introduce ray tracing and improved textures. Installation & Performance Ease of Use:

Most high-quality menus require placing specific plugin files into the game’s main directory. Compatibility:

The Plugins Update v.1.3.6 is known to have conflicts with other specific mods, such as the Vehicle Camera Revamp Requirements:

These mods generally run on the original game's light requirements (Pentium 4, 1GB RAM), though graphical overhauls may require modern GPUs. Steam Community If you are looking for a "high-quality" experience, the Total Overdose Plugins Update v.1.3.6

is the recommended choice for general players due to its ease of use and stability fixes. For advanced users or modders, the provide the deepest access to the game's engine. best graphics mods available?

The most notable high-quality mod menu for Total Overdose (2005) is the Total Overdose Plugins Update (currently v1.3.6), which significantly expands the game's capabilities beyond its original engine limits. Key Mod Menus & Tools

Total Overdose Plugins (v1.3.6): This is the primary "mod menu" used by the community today. It adds a graphical menu to toggle features, provides an unarmed combat plugin, and fixes modern compatibility issues like startup crashes on the retail version.

TOD Tools: A reverse-engineered project for the Kapow Engine (used by Total Overdose). It includes a debugmenu designed for engine debugging and asset extraction tools, which serve as a foundation for many other mods.

Built-in Cheat Menu: While not a modern "mod menu," the game includes internal cheat codes (e.g., U+T+C for "Unboxing The Chaos" and S+T+P for "Slowmo To Perfection") that can be activated via specific key combinations or community-made trainers. Performance & Compatibility

For a "high quality" experience on modern hardware, ensure you use the following fixes alongside your mod menu:

Crash Fixes: The retail version often requires specific patches (like those included in the Plugin Update) to prevent crashing on Windows 10/11.

Graphics Overhauls: While the 2022 "Remastered" graphics mods exist, they are primarily post-processing enhancements (like ReShade) rather than engine-level changes. Recommended Installation Steps

Locate the Mod: Most high-quality menus are hosted on community hubs like Total Overdose YouTube channels or GitHub repositories for TOD Tools.

Back Up Files: Always back up your TOD.exe and root folder before overwriting files.

Apply Plugins: Copy the plugin files (usually .dll or .asi) into the game directory to enable the new menu features.
